Nawazuddin Siddiqui, celebrated for his unparalleled range and authenticity, has made a remarkable entry into the comedy-horror universe with Thamma. His portrayal of Yakshasan has instantly become the talk of the town, winning hearts for its unique blend of intensity, wit, and screen dominance. With this film, Nawazuddin once again defines versatility, the way he commands the screen is a reminder of why he’s hailed as a true legend of Indian cinema.
Receiving an overwhelming response from both critics and audiences, Nawazuddin’s performance in Thamma has been described as a refreshing shift from his usual intense roles, proving yet again that there’s no genre he cannot master. The actor expressed heartfelt gratitude for all the love pouring in, saying, “Main bahut grateful hoon ki log ‘Thamma’ mein mera character Yakshasan ko itna pasand kar rahe hain. Honestly, main bas apna kaam karta hoon… aur jab audience appreciate karti hai, toh bahut khushi hoti hai. Ye support mujhe aur mehnat karne ki inspiration deta hai, aur main har role mein apna best dena chahta hoon.”
Reflecting on his experience working with the team, he further added, “Is safar mein, main dil se thanks kehna chahta hoon director Aditya Sarpotdar ji ka, Saath hi, mera shukriya hai to the producers Dinesh Vijan ji aur Amar Kaushik ji ka, aap sab ne is kahani ko zinda kar diya. Aur sabse bade thanks aap sab audience ko aapke pyaar ke bina yeh mumkin nahi hota.”
